GENERAL BULLER.

Receivod January 18, at 9.50 a.m. LONDON, January 17. General Buller, reporting the casualties, incidentally mentions having made a reconnaissance towardß Tugola and Springfield on Monday. Tho Times' correspondent wires that very heavy artillery tiring was heard on Monday in the direction of Springfield, wher Sir Redvera Buller had advanced. The censorship of Press messages is to bo of an extreme character until General Buller notifies the result of his movements.
